Prescribed burn today at MS Sandhill Crane National Wildlife Refuge

If you see smoke in the Ocean Springs area today, it is because the fish and wildlife service is conducting a prescribed burn at the Mississippi Sandhill Crane National Wildlife Refuge.

The burn site is 362 acres located west of Seaman Road and north of I-10 in Ocean Springs. The fires help officials restore the native wet pine Savannah and the habitat of the critically endangered Mississippi Sandhill Crane and Dusky Gopher Frog.

Recent rains have made burning much safer and weather conditions favor smoke dispersal today.
